#ef5690 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ef5690 is composed of 93.7% red, 33.7%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64% magenta, 39.7%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 337.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.7% and a lightness of 63.7%. #ef5690 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#df0021. Closest websafe color is: #ff6699.

Shades and Tints of #ef5690
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0104 is the darkest color, while #fef7f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#ef5690
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a89da1 is the less saturated color, while #fd488d is the most saturated one.
